Join us as we delve into the critical insights from the recent TMR Conference, where South Africa’s Minister of Agriculture, John Steenhuisen, laid out a bold roadmap for the nation's dairy and red meat industries. Faced with recurring outbreaks of Foot-and-Mouth Disease (FMD), severe drought, water scarcity, and the complexities of shifting global markets, South African livestock producers are being tested like never before.In this episode, we explore the Minister's frank assessment of the sector's headwinds, emphasizing that while South Africa's beef and dairy products are world-class, their potential is currently "constrained by challenges of scale, sustainability, and market access".
Steenhuisen’s vision for a resilient future and globally competitive exports rests on five strategic pillars:
•Biosecurity and Disease Resilience: Discover the plans for a nationally coordinated FMD vaccination programme, upgraded veterinary infrastructure, and a fully digitised traceability framework, which the Minister declared "non-negotiable"
•Structural Transformation and Inclusion: Learn how the roadmap aims to include smallholder and communal farmers in formal markets through expanded support, investments in rural feedlots, milk collection centres, and pasture improvements, viewing this not as charity but as a "sound business strategy".
•Regulatory Efficiency and Trade Enablement: Understand the commitment to reforming slow export certification processes, strengthening export committees, and aligning veterinary diplomacy to secure new markets, especially for processed dairy products like milk powder.
•Climate Adaptation and Environmental Stewardship: Explore proposed investments in drought-resilient fodder species, rotational grazing, rangeland restoration, and climate information systems, alongside a call for a fair international approach to carbon standards that doesn't leave emerging producers behind.
•Public-Private Partnerships and Coordination: Hear why Minister Steenhuisen stressed that "working in silos will not get the job done," advocating for stronger collaboration with processors, buyers, and industry associations to build a reliable and inclusive livestock sector.
This episode highlights the urgent call to action for collaboration across the entire livestock value chain, echoing Steenhuisen's powerful message: "The destination is clear. A South Africa where every farmer, large or small, has a pathway to the market, and where our red meat and dairy products are trusted and traded across the world". It's a journey that demands unity, urgency, and a shared purpose to build the resilient, world-class dairy and red meat sector South Africa deserves.

Discover how wearable technology for cows, often described as "Fitbits for cows," is revolutionizing herd management and health monitoring. These tools, which include collars, tags, and rumen boluses, capture vital information to assist with routine tasks like heat detection, identifying sick animals, detecting non-cycling cows, and timing insemination. The ideal setup integrates seamlessly with existing farm technology and comes with expert support and training. However, some farmers struggle to interpret health alerts, leading to missed benefits. Learn how systems trigger alerts based on factors like reduced activity, rumination, temperature, lying/eating time, and rumen pH. This podcast will explore the invaluable uses of this technology for both seasonal and year-round calving herds and emphasize the importance of doing your homework before investing and making full use of your technology partners and local veterinarians to maximize benefits.

Join us to delve into the fascinating science of exhalomics, the study of metabolites and compounds found in exhaled breath. Dr. Mutian Niu, an assistant professor of animal nutrition at ETH Zurich, Switzerland, explains this innovative and non-invasive technology that offers a new way to potentially monitor the digestive activity, environmental impact, and health of dairy cows. Discover how studying exhaled breath can provide a window into rumen fermentation activity, acting as a proxy for rumen volatile fatty acids and predicting changes in rumen pH. Learn about its potential for early warning of conditions like subacute ruminal acidosis (SARA), and its broader applications in pinpointing biomarkers for early detection of diseases such as respiratory disease, ketosis, mastitis, metritis, and displaced abomasum.

Dive into the critical topic of Rift Valley Fever (Slenkdalkoors), a severe viral disease affecting hooved animals and posing a serious health risk to humans. This podcast explores the only effective control method: sustainable immunization, particularly crucial during wet periods when mosquitoes are disease carriers.
Learn about the two primary types of vaccines available: the live Smithburn vaccine, developed by Onderstepoort Biologiese Produkte (OBP), which provides lifelong immunity after a single dose, typically effective three to four weeks post-vaccination.
We'll also cover the inactivated (killed) vaccine, specifically developed for pregnant animals, which requires annual vaccinations as it provides good, but not as strong, immunity compared to the live vaccine. Discover key vaccination guidelines, including appropriate ages for animals, optimal timing before the rainy season, and necessary precautions during outbreaks.

Explore the unique South African soil classification system, which is used exclusively in South Africa because global systems like WRB and USDA Soil Taxonomy do not accommodate the full spectrum of South African soils. This system utilizes five diagnostic topsoil horizons and 25 diagnostic subsoil horizons to define master horizons.
Once identified, these master horizons are classified into diagnostic horizons, which then define the soil form (with most South African soils fitting into 74 soil forms). Differing soil forms are grouped into larger soil groups, such as lime-rich, podzolic, plinthic, young, and rocky soils, which convey shared characteristics useful for evaluating land use.
This episode delves into specific soil groups like Organic soils (hydromorphic and unsuitable for commercial grain production), Humic soils (generally highly productive but requiring lime/gypsum), Vertic soils (exhibiting pronounced swelling and shrinkage, nutrient-rich but challenging for rainfed agriculture), and Melanic soils (with good structure, high base status, and suitable for tillage). Understanding these classifications simplifies decisions about appropriate land use and serves as the foundation for soil mapping."

Discover how dairy-beef cross-bred cattle are revolutionizing the red meat industry. This episode explores the remarkable findings that show these animals offer significantly better average daily gain and feed-to-gain ratios than Holsteins, finishing approximately 20% faster.
You'll learn how they achieve comparable or even superior quality grades to conventional beef, inheriting excellent marbling traits, and boast a higher red meat yield than dairy carcasses. We'll delve into their eating quality, noting their high ratings for 'fat-like' and 'buttery' flavor, and how cross-breeding eliminates the issue of dark meat color and improves color stability.
Furthermore, these crossbreds offer larger, rounder loin muscles indistinguishable from conventional beef, and provide consistent, year-round supply with valuable traceability.
However, we also address the last major challenge: managing liver abscesses, which can complicate harvest and impact profitability. Tune in to understand this overwhelmingly positive transformation!

South Africa's vital dairy industry, with 360,000 cows milked daily, faces a significant challenge: managing substantial volumes of waste water, primarily slurry from milking parlour operations.
Current methods like settling ponds often fall short of national standards and engineered wetlands require large land areas. While various mechanical, physiochemical, and biological treatments exist, no single method consistently meets discharge standards, often requiring combinations like aerobic and anaerobic processes.
However, a paradigm shift is occurring, recognizing dairy waste water as a valuable resource that can be transformed into bioproducts like biofuel and biofertiliser. In response to this and the diminishing freshwater reserves and rising NPK fertiliser costs, scientists are exploring an innovative, low-cost solution called phycoremediation.
This technique utilizes algae to clean waste water by leveraging their natural ability to absorb nutrients and pollutants. Laboratory experiments have shown that microalgae can effectively remove over 90% of harmful pollutants from dairy farm waste water.
Phycoremediation presents a promising alternative, enabling dairy farms to continue production without negatively impacting the environment and supporting long-term sustainability by conserving natural resources. Field trials are now underway to further refine this process.

Dive into the world of modern dairy farming and discover the crucial "A-Team" that ensures the productivity, well-being, and health of every cow. While most dairy farms in South Africa are family-owned and operated with farmers overseeing daily chores, achieving ultimate productivity, good stewardship, and herd health is truly a team effort.
In this episode, we explore the specialized roles within this essential team:
• The Farmers: As the leaders, farmers spend hours daily with their herds, ensuring health and productivity through consistent care. Modern dairy farming demands considerable expertise, requiring farmers to stay informed and continuously improve their knowledge of the latest trends, research, and technologies.
• Herdspeople and Farmworkers: Often the second in command, herdspeople work closely with the cows every day. Their crucial role is to tend to the herd, which includes traditional observation, treatment, and increasingly, advanced high-tech monitoring of data like step counts, milk temperature, and somatic cell count. Their most important responsibility is ensuring the health and well-being of every cow and knowing when to seek outside help.
• The Veterinarians: Vital to dairy farms, veterinarians offer routine services like checkups, evaluations, vaccinations, herd health assessments, and pregnancy ultrasounds. They are specialists in cows and livestock, possessing deep knowledge of common conditions and collaborating closely with farmers to develop tailored biosecurity and vaccination programs. They also work with farmers to determine the best course of action for sick animals, including potential antibiotic treatment or surgery.
• The Nutrition Experts: These key members help formulate cows' diets based on their specific needs at different life and lactation stages, often identifying necessary vitamin and mineral supplements. Modern cow nutrition is a scientific, research-based practice, directly impacting cow health, the environment, and milk quality. Nutrition experts, veterinarians, and farmers work in close collaboration for the best approach for each herd.
• Farm Advisers and Other Specialists: To fill knowledge gaps and enhance production practices, farmers also rely on highly specialized experts. This includes agrologists, who provide specialized advice and stay current with the latest science in areas like soil, crops, and animal care. Additionally, hoof trimmers play a serious and specialized role in preventing and treating mobility and foot health issues, though some farmers handle this themselves.
Learn about the detailed care that goes into various aspects of dairy farming, such as:
• Calf Rearing: Optimal calf rearing leads to healthy calves, high-performing heifers, and ultimately, a productive herd. Key steps include proper colostrum management, ensuring hygienic collection, checking quality with a refractometer, determining minimum needed liters, and supplying sufficient IgG within hours of birth. Join us for an in-depth look at the shifting landscape of dairy retail prices, drawing on economic indicators prepared by MPO economist Jade Smith. This episode dives into the comprehensive monitoring of average retail prices for fresh milk, long-life milk, and Cheddar cheese across various brands from January to May over 2023, 2024, and 2025.
Key insights you'll discover:
Fresh Milk Analysis:
We compare Clover 2 L fresh full-cream milk prices, noting a R2,25 increase in May 2024 compared to May 2023, contrasting with a R3,00 downward shift in May 2025 compared to the previous year. You'll also learn how 2025 prices for Clover milk were roughly in line with 2023 levels, unlike the 3,7% decline observed in 2024 for the same period.
Explore Douglasdale 2 L fresh full-cream milk prices, which in both April and May 2025, held the position as the highest-priced brand among Clover and the Department's Own Brand (DOB). We reveal that in May 2025, Douglasdale's price was 4,5% higher compared to the same month in both 2023 and 2024.
Discover the trends for the Department's Own Brand (DOB) 2 L fresh full-cream milk, which was the only brand among Clover and Douglasdale to record an average price below R35,00 during the first five months of 2025. We highlight that DOB was the cheapest option in May 2025 at R34,68, significantly lower than Clover (R35,17) and Douglasdale (R36,32).
Long-Life Milk Overview: Unpack the pricing of Clover 1 L long-life milk, which experienced the smallest price variation of 46 cents during the first five months of 2025 compared to Parmalat (49 cents) and Crystal Valley (56 cents). Learn about its price decrease in May 2025 compared to 2023 and 2024.
Examine Parmalat 1 L long-life milk prices, noting it was the most expensive brand to purchase in the first five months of 2025 with prices consistently above R21,00. We also delve into its price increase in May 2025 compared to May 2023, followed by a decrease relative to May 2024. Find out why Crystal Valley 1 L long-life milk stands out as the most affordable option, consistently recording prices below R20,00. While affordable, the first three months of 2025 saw its highest price levels, averaging around R18,00.
Cheddar Cheese Market Watch:
Investigate Lancewood Cheddar cheese prices per kilogram, observing a significant downward movement of R17,26 from April 2024 to May 2025. Despite this, in May 2025, its price slightly increased by 0,7% compared to May 2023, in contrast to a 10% decrease over the same period in 2024.
Explore Parmalat Cheddar cheese prices per kilogram, which remained the most expensive cheese brand relative to Lancewood, Clover, and Elite Cheddar. Its price in May 2025 increased by 16% and 5% compared to May 2023 and 2024, respectively.
Discover the affordability of Clover Cheddar cheese per kilogram, which was the most affordable brand to purchase during the first five months of 2025. In May 2025, Clover Cheddar was significantly cheaper than Lancewood, Parmalat, and Elite Cheddar.
Understand the trends for Elite Cheddar cheese per kilogram, where prices began to stabilise from February to May 2025, a departure from significant fluctuations in prior years. Elite Cheddar recorded the largest year-on-year increase of 26% in May 2025 compared to May 2023, and 17% compared to May 2024.
This episode offers valuable insights for anyone interested in dairy market trends and consumer pricing. All data is based on information compiled by the MPO economist, Jade Smith, using data from BMI as supplied by Agri Inspec.
